Prime Video Releases First Look Images for UK Original Drama Series "Malice" as Production Wraps

The psychological thriller stars David Duchovny, Carice van Houten and Jack Whitehall

The series filmed in London and Greece

LONDON - 30 July, 2024 - Prime Video today released first look images for brand-new UK Original series, Malice, from James Wood (Rev) which stars David Duchovny (The X Files), Carice van Houten (Game of Thrones) and Jack Whitehall (Jungle Cruise). The series recently wrapped after shooting in London and Greece, and will launch next year in 240 countries and territories on Prime Video.

Jack Whitehall plays Adam Healey, a charming 'manny' who infiltrates the brash, wealthy Tanner family, in order to destroy them.

Set in London and Greece, this psychological thriller is full of dark family secrets, manipulation and betrayal and it asks the question, why does Adam despise Jamie Tanner so much?

David Duchovny plays Jamie Tanner, Carice van Houten plays Nat Tanner, Jamie's wife, and Harry Gilby (Tolkien), Teddie Allen (Swallows and Amazons) and Phoenix Laroche (Trying) play their three children.

Further cast includes Christine Adams (Hijack) as Nat's best friend Jules, Raza Jaffrey (Homeland) as Jules' husband Damien and newcomers Rianna Kellman and Jade Khan as Jules and Damien's daughters.

The 6 x 50" series is directed by Mike Barker (Fargo, The Handmaid's Tale) and Leonora Lonsdale (Dangerous Liaisons, The Pale Horse). Malice is a co-production between Expectation and Tailspin Films. Executive Producer for Expectation is Tim Hincks, Executive Producers for Tailspin are Imogen Cooper (Ghosts, Trigonometry) and James Wood. Georgina Lowe (Black Mirror, Mr Turner) is Series Producer and Amy Hubbard (Hijack, The Outlaws) is Casting Director.

About Expectation

Expectation launched in February 2017 as a BAFTA-awarding winning, multi-genre, independent production company covering both scripted and non-scripted programming.

Led by Peter Fincham and Tim Hincks, Expectation has built an enviable reputation for creating new drama, factual drama, factual, comedy and entertainment programming as well as breaking new and diverse talent and winning multiple awards for its shows.

Among these are Clarkson's Farm for Prime Video, Intelligence, starring David Schwimmer for Sky/Peacock, two series of BAFTA award-winning drama In My Skin for BBC Three, BAFTA award-winning comedy drama Alma's Not Normal, and Guilt for BBC Two and The Chelsea Detective for Acorn TV.

About Tailspin

Tailspin is an independent British Production company founded by award winning writer James Wood (Rev, The Great) and Imogen Cooper (Ghosts, Trigonometry) specialising in distinctive scripted drama and comedy for the British and International market.
